Valentines Party IdeasLooking for Valentines party ideas? Giving a Valentine's Day party might not be as common as a Halloween or Christmas party, but it's really the perfect holiday for a party. After all, countless friendships, memories, and even romances have begun at parties!
Valentines Day Party IdeasInvite all of the friends that you would invite to any holiday party, whether they are couples or single. Don't worry about inviting more girls than guys or vice versa. Everyone will have a good time. Choose a theme, such as a fondue party, dinner party, cocktail party, wine tasting party, or Valentines themed game night. Music: The most romantic Valentines music includes hits by: Berry White, Luther Vandross, Nat King Cole, Perry Como, or Frank Sinatra. While you may have a mix of music from today and yesterday, these classic singers will definitely add the Valentines party theme.
Ambience: Romantic lighting sets the tone for a Valentines Party. Light the fireplace or candles. Create luminaries for your front stairs, porch or side walk. To do this use white paper lunch bags, fill 1/3 full with sand and place tea light candles in each one. Guests will immediately be welcomed by a glowing pathway! Make your photos really unique by creating a kissing booth or use a cut out standie (the type people stick their face through). This serves as a terrific party decoration, a fun activity, and a party favor...all in one! Actually print the photos out for your guests. This is a party favor anyone is sure to love! For a more traditional party favor, a red rose for each guest is a nice treat. Wrap individual roses in clear cellophane and tie a ribbon around each one. Place all the roses in a large vase, so that they can double as party decor. Of course, sweets are also great party favors, you can make your own cupcakes or cookies, or go for some special chocolates. Sweets that are a little uncommon make the best party favors. Go for something you can't get at your typical grocery store or make them yourself.
Valentines Party Ideas: Decorations, Favors, & MoreCreative Valentine's Party Ideas:1. Valentine's Day Mistletoe. Any round bundle of red hearts or miniature bouquet of red roses can be hung from the door frame to act as "mistletoe". Of course, it guests get caught under it, they'll have to kiss! 2. Dress to the occasion. Ask your guests to wear red or black. Get your guests into the mood by encouraging them to dress in the colors of love! Food and Treats: 1. Box of Chocolates -- but of course. Everyone enjoys receiving a box of chocolates. Purchase a heart shaped box of chocolates. Open and serve at your party. 2. Have a romantic dinner for everyone!
